Juventus vs Inter Milan Match Preview

The previous meeting between these two Italian giants ended in favour of the Nerazzurri, and another fascinating chapter of this historic rivalry is set to unfold in Australia.

Juventus will face Inter Milan in their fifth pre-season friendly ahead of the 2026-27 campaign, with the match taking place at Optus Stadium in Perth.

Juventus have been extremely solid defensively during their pre-season tour. The Old Lady have kept clean sheets in each of their last four matches and come into this contest after a 1-0 victory over Chelsea. Luciano Spalletti’s side are currently enjoying a three-match winning streak and will be eager to extend that run.

While their defensive organisation has been impressive, Juventus still need to improve their efficiency in the final third. Creating chances has not been a major issue, but converting them more consistently remains an area that requires attention.

Inter Milan, meanwhile, arrive in Perth after a 1-1 draw in the Milan derby. A costly defensive error allowed AC Milan to score from the penalty spot, and despite creating opportunities of their own, Cristian Chivu’s team were unable to find the winning goal.

The Nerazzurri remain unbeaten in pre-season, but they will be determined to avoid the mistakes that proved costly in their previous outing. Improving their finishing and making better use of possession in attacking areas will be key if they are to overcome a well-organised Juventus side.

With both teams unbeaten in their current pre-season campaigns, this promises to be a high-quality contest between two Serie A heavyweights, with defensive discipline and clinical finishing likely to decide the outcome.
